Can dropping one blood thinner cut bleeding without raising heart risks?
NCT ID NCT04250116
First seen Sep 01, 2026 · Last updated Sep 04, 2026 · Updated 2 times
Summary
This trial tests whether people with atrial fibrillation who had a stent placed more than a year ago can safely switch from two blood thinners to just one. Participants receive either a single anticoagulant or the same anticoagulant plus clopidogrel for two years. Researchers track deaths, heart attacks, strokes, and bleeding to see which strategy offers the better balance of protection and safety.

- Active substance
- A single anticoagulant (apixaban, rivaroxaban, or warfarin) compared with the same anticoagulant plus clopidogrel
- What this could lead to
- If a single blood thinner works as well as dual therapy, patients could avoid extra bleeding risk while keeping stroke and stent protection.
- What could go wrong
- This is a Phase 4 trial, so the approach is already used in practice, but the optimal long-term strategy is unproven. Single therapy might raise the risk of stent clots or heart attacks.

Inclusion Criteria: 1. over 19 years old 2. Patient who underwent PCI with DES more than 12 months ago 3. Non-valvular atrial fibrillation patients requiring long-term anticoagulation Exclusion Criteria: 1. Over 85 years old 2. Pregnancy or Potential Pregnancy 3. Life expectancy within 1 year 4. Patients who refuse or do not understand the written consent form 5. Requiring anticoagulation due to history of mechanical valve replacement, mitral stenosis or deep vein thrombosis 6. Coagulopathy, continuous bleeding, or Hb level below 10 g/dL 7. Intracerebral hemorrhage within 2 months 8. Patients with gastrointestinal hemorrhage within three months of registration 9. Patients diagnosed with a gastrointestinal tumor that requires continuous treatment 10. Patients treated with 1st generation drug-eluting stents (Cypher, Taxus, or Endeavor Sprint)
